Czechoslovakia 1986 Václav Hollar Etchings Set

Czechoslovakia · 1986 · 20 h and 1.60 Kčs

This set of two stamps from 1986 Czechoslovakia features reproductions of etchings by the Bohemian artist Václav Hollar. The 20h stamp depicts a still life with a dead bird and ram's head, while the 1.60 Kčs stamp shows a hunter with dogs in a landscape.

Issued during the Czechoslovak Socialist Republic era, these stamps honor Václav Hollar (1607-1677), a celebrated Baroque etcher known for his detailed topographical views, portraits, and genre scenes, showcasing his significant contribution to European art.
